Literacy Connects Us to the World Conference - 30701
This conference is intended for participants engaged in campus and district literacy instruction, curriculum, culture, and leadership of secondary students. We recognize that it takes every individual in an educational organization to ensure each student's literacy success, and we want to honor that by offering multiple sessions suited for a variety of literacy audiences. The sessions will be geared toward 6-12 ELAR teachers, but anyone invested in supporting literacy may find this conference beneficial.
